An asymptote is a horizontal/vertical oblique line whose distance from the graph of a function keeps decreasing and approaches zero but never gets there. An asymptote is a line that the graph of a function approaches but never touches To find vertical asymptotes, we need to find the values of x that make the denominator equal to zero, but not the numerator If the denominator factors into linear factors, then each factor corresponds to a vertical asymptote. 4 days ago · A function cannot cross a vertical asymptote because the graph must approach infinity (or \( −∞\)) from at least one direction as \(x\) approaches the vertical asymptote. A vertical asymptote often referred to as VA, is a vertical line (x=k) indicating where a function f(x) gets unbounded. Vertical asymptotes are vertical lines which correspond to the zeroes of the denominator of a rational function.
